首先,Here’s the realistic timeline, and history is not encouraging. C++20 was ratified in 2020, and modules are still not fully usable in production five years later. C++23 had limited adoption by early 2025. C++26 gets ratified in 2026. Major compilers achieve reasonable conformance by 2027-2028. As of early 2025, no major compiler (GCC, Clang, MSVC) ships production-ready P2900 contracts support. Large codebases begin adopting C++26 features by 2029-2030. Profiles in C++29 won’t be ratified until 2029, with compiler support by 2030-2031 and real adoption by 2032-2033. And profiles have no working implementation — critics on the committee itself have questioned their feasibility.
